The crew from the Collegeville Fire Company was BUSY last night. While members were gathered for Monday night training, they were dispatched to assist Lower Providence Fire Department on a carbon monoxide call. An hour later, around 20:36hr, the Crew was then dispatched to an appliance fire with UPT Fire & Emergency Services and others, which was quickly upgraded to a working structure fire. It didn’t end there. While operating at the fire, additional crews from Station 34 were dispatched at 21:16hr to assist EMS in Upper Providence and at 21:50hr assist Lower Providence Fire Department on a fire alarm.
